首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>制作跨平台的RTMP流媒体/播放应用程序的正确方法。Phonegap李沃插件?

制作跨平台的RTMP流媒体/播放应用程序的正确方法。Phonegap李沃插件?
EN

Stack Overflow用户
提问于 2015-08-02 21:06:25
回答 2查看 3K关注 0票数 21

如果我们需要编写一个跨平台的移动应用程序,它支持播放和播放RTMP视频流。我知道可以使用Android原生库,目标C也有一些。但是,我们能不使用不受支持的Flash、Adobe或其他外部组件,实现真正的跨平台吗?

哪种方式是编写跨平台(至少是Android >= 4+ iOS;WP,黑莓-很好)的移动应用程序与RTMP/RTSP支持?

大约所需经费:

  • 在应用程序页面上以最小延迟播放一个或几个RTMP流(最大1-3秒-以下是延迟10-20秒的HLS不适合的原因)
  • 从移动设备摄像机广播到RTSP服务器
  • (可选)从移动摄像机广播到RTMP服务器(通过在客户端编码流到RTMP )

编写一个PhoneGap插件适合这个任务吗?对于这样的插件,哪一种方法是正确的--尝试将livu lib RTMP客户端(或其他RTMPy客户端)嵌入到插件代码中,比如在phonegap中使用livu (lib)?或插件内的OS版本分支,并使用一些编译过的本地视频流工具?

PS:如果您在github的某个地方使用了这样的插件,或者有一些使用跨平台框架进行视频流的经验,请分享您的经验。如果你有一个现成的流媒体插件,并愿意出售它,或可以写它-也请评论,我将很高兴支付它。

EN

回答 2

Stack Overflow用户

发布于 2020-05-26 20:43:08

也许你可以用节点-媒体-服务器?

https://www.npmjs.com/package/node-media-server

我目前正在开发一个安全摄像头系统,我正在使用这个模块将视频从它们传输到服务器。我成功地用它从不同的摄像机上播放了多个视频。它也可以与手机上的流一起工作,也许使用react也是可行的--它是本机的。

票数 1
EN

Stack Overflow用户

发布于 2015-08-14 12:29:39

嗨,你可以使用离子型框架为移动应用程序嵌入视频流,链接的参考是Ionic的Nic raboy视频,项目的插件是摄像头,您可以根据需要编辑这个插件文档,延迟应用程序显示并在控制器中注入$http服务,将数据发送到服务器。

票数 -2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/31776592

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档